Abstract

The characteristic feature of rail passenger transport is its high transport capacity. It predetermines the railway to create the key mode of transport. Main bottleneck is the transport infrastructure quality. There are no high-speed rail links in many European Union Member States. The aim of the contribution is to analyse the basic problems of the operation and organization of rail passenger transport and to propose measures for increasing its efficiency, attractiveness, better image in the eyes of the public, but especially the increase of transport performance. By setting the appropriate operational, organizational and infrastructure parameters, the competitiveness of rail transport will be enhanced.
